In my office, it’s not uncommon to sit across the table from an aged parent who is still the primary caregiver for a child who is chronically disabled. These parents live in dread of the day that they will die, but not for their own sakes.  It’s because they know that their children may survive them, facing a future without the loving protection of a parent. In many cases, the adult child is being cared for by a loving parent who is greatly worried about both how care will be provided and who will care for that child after they are gone. This is the first time in human history that millions of parents face the possibility that their chronically disabled children may actually outlive them.  If you have a child with special needs, you’ve likely taken great pains to ensure that your child has the right kind of care, love, respect and comfort he or she deserves. But what happens when you’re gone? As an elder law attorney, I often have to assist parents who have lived to an age where they become the “frail elderly” and are facing nursing home needs of their own – yet, these are the very people who are still required to be at home caring for their adult disabled child. Over the next few installments of this blog, we’ll talk about how to help protect your child or grandchild with a disability – and even a loved one who doesn’t have a well-defined disability, but is vulnerable due to addiction, a controlling partner, or just poor life choices.
